Er. Aijaz Hussain Participates in Mass Marriage Ceremony Organized by Jaffari Council in Srinagar

Commends Haji Musadiq Hussain and Jaffari Council for Promoting Simplicity and Social Upliftment Through Mass Marriages

Srinagar, Nov 2 (JKNS): Prominent BJP leader, DDC Member Srinagar and Co-Incharge Minority Morcha, UT of J&K, Er. Aijaz Hussain today participated in a grand mass marriage ceremony organized by the Jaffari Council under the leadership of its Chairman Haji Musadiq Hussain in Srinagar.

The event witnessed the solemnization of 40 marriages, bringing immense joy and relief to several underprivileged families. The ceremony, marked by simplicity and dignity, was attended by community members, religious scholars, and social activists from across the Valley.

Speaking on the occasion, Er. Aijaz Hussain lauded Haji Musadiq Hussain and the Jaffari Council for their noble and humanitarian initiative aimed at promoting simplicity in marriages and supporting economically weaker families. He said such mass marriage programs reflect the true spirit of Islamic teachings compassion, unity, and social responsibility.

Er. Aijaz appreciated the efforts of all organizers, donors, and volunteers whose dedication and selfless service made the event successful. Extending his heartfelt congratulations to the newly married couples, he prayed for their happy, prosperous, and blessed lives ahead.

He also appealed to society to discourage dowry and extravagance in weddings, stressing that true happiness lies in simplicity and sincerity, which have always been the hallmark of Kashmir’s cultural and religious ethos. (JKNS)
